Matheus Cunha slotted in a rapid equaliser for the striker’s fourth goal of the season to earn Manchester United a draw at Leeds United in the Premier League in both sides’ opening match of 2026.
Brenden Aaronson capitalised on ponderous defending by Ayden Heaven to beat the defender to a through ball and fire the hosts in front in the 62nd minute, putting Leeds on course for successive wins at Elland Road.

Cunha found the far corner of the net from inside the box on the right three minutes later and would have had a second but for his low first-time shot from the edge of the penalty area hitting a post 10 minutes from time.

Leeds, who are now eight points clear of the relegation zone, are next in action at Newcastle on Wednesday (20:15 GMT), when the Red Devils simultaneously visit second-bottom Burnley.

Leeds vs Manchester United: Premier League draw
Depleted United thought they had gone ahead early on when Cunha volleyed in from a Casemiro pass, only for the goal to be disallowed for offside.
Benjamin Sesko also spurned a presentable chance inside the six-yard box from Zirkzee’s centre shortly after United equalised.
The Whites extended their unbeaten run to seven matches, while United have won one of their last five, having drawn 1-1 at home to bottom side Wolves on Tuesday.

Leeds team vs Man United
Captain Ethan Ampadu was suspended for Leeds for collecting five yellow cards. In-form striker Dominic Calvert-Lewin was restored, as was Noah Okafor in place of Lukas Nmecha.
Centre-back Joe Rodon (ankle) and winger Daniel James (hamstring) were injured, but midfielder Sean Longstaff (leg) returned on the bench.

Manchester United starting lineup vs Leeds United
Defender Leny Yoro replaced Zirkzee for Man United. Defender Godwill Kukonki, 17, was on the bench in place of Chido Obi.
Centre-backs Harry Maguire (hamstring) and Matthijs de Ligt (back) were short-term absentees, as were midfielders Mason Mount (knock) and Kobbie Mainoo (shin).
Playmaker Bruno Fernandes had a hamstring injury. Morocco wideman Noussair Mazraoui, Ivory Coast midfielder Amad Diallo and Cameroon forward Bryan Mbeumo were at the 2025 Africa Cup of Nations.

Leeds United vs Manchester United stats
- Leeds have won one of their last 20 Premier League games against Manchester United (D7 L12) and are winless in nine since a 1-0 home win in September 2002
- They have only failed to score in one of their last 18 Premier League home games, a 0-0 draw with Newcastle in August
- At Elland Road, dscored at least three goals in each of their previous three games
- Their last longer such run in the top-flight was between October and December 1993 (5)
- Manchester United had won their previous two away league games against Leeds – they’ve never won three consecutive visits to Elland Road
- They are unbeaten in their last 26 Premier League games against promoted sides (W22 D5) since a 4-1 loss at Watford in November 2021
- The previous previous meetings between the teams in their first league game of a calendar year had been a 0-0 draw in 1931, a 1-1 draw in 1958, a 2-1 win for Leeds in 1969 and a 0-0 in 1994
- Each of United’s previous six draws in the Premier League this season had featured the Red Devils opening the scoring
- They have conceded at least once in each of their last 15 Premier League away games, last having a longer run without an away league clean sheet between September 1985 and April 1986 (15)
